diff --git a/mRemoteNG/Connection/Protocol/VNC/Connection.Protocol.VNC.cs b/mRemoteNG/Connection/Protocol/VNC/Connection.Protocol.VNC.cs index 37ea2b7b..9eb12f0b 100644 --- a/mRemoteNG/Connection/Protocol/VNC/Connection.Protocol.VNC.cs +++ b/mRemoteNG/Connection/Protocol/VNC/Connection.Protocol.VNC.cs @@ -165,10 +165,10 @@ namespace mRemoteNG.Connection.Protocol.VNC { lock (_testConnectLock) { + _socketexception = null; TcpClient tcpclient = new(); TimeoutObject.Reset(); - _socketexception = null; tcpclient.BeginConnect(hostName, port, CallBackMethod, tcpclient); if (TimeoutObject.WaitOne(timeoutMSec, false))